YouTube is rolling out a new AI feature, Super Resolution, to enhance old videos.

The tool automatically upgrades video quality to 1080p, even for uploads originally in 240p. Original files remain unchanged, and creators can opt out if they wish.

Later, YouTube plans to boost quality to 4K and refresh thumbnails with ultra-sharp previews.

All you need to know about CNAP 👇

TRAI has given the green light to the CNAP portal, a system similar to Truecaller that displays the caller’s name even if they’re not saved in your contacts.

Unlike Truecaller, it will fetch details directly from the KYC database and work without internet. Currently, it’s being tested in Haryana by Jio and Vodafone Idea, with a PAN India rollout expected by March 2026.

Samsung to Hold ‘AI-Focused’ Galaxy Unpacked Event in San Francisco on February 25 for Galaxy S26

Samsung Electronics will hold its “Galaxy Unpacked” event on February 25 next year in San Francisco, USA.

According to industry sources on the 2nd, Samsung has confirmed the unveiling of its next-generation flagship smartphone, the “Galaxy S26” series (hereafter referred to as S26), in San Francisco on February 25 and has begun preparations for the event. A source familiar with Samsung’s plans said, “Samsung is preparing its first San Francisco Unpacked in three years since the S23 in 2023,” adding, “As San Francisco has emerged as the hub of AI (artificial intelligence) technology, it’s the perfect location for Samsung—the pioneer of the AI smartphone era—to hold its event.”

While Samsung has typically held its Unpacked events between late January and early February, this year’s schedule has been adjusted to late February. Industry observers attribute the change to adjustments in the product lineup. Samsung had initially planned to replace the base model with a “Pro” version and introduce an “Edge” model instead of the “Plus.” However, following the disappointing performance of the previous S25 Edge, the company decided to maintain its three-model lineup consisting of the Base, Plus, and Ultra variants.

EV two-wheeler sales in October 2025

Bajaj Chetak 31,168

TVS iQube 29,484

Ather 28,082

Ola Electric 16,034

Hero Vida 15,933

Greaves 7,629

Bgauss 2,932

Pur Energy 1,706

River Indie 1,601

Revolt 1,345

Simple One 973

Oben Bike 354

Matter Bike 123

Ultravilotee 78
